Humanoid, a humanoid robot startup, has raised $152 million in Series A funding, led by Prime Movers Lab
Svmuu News: Humanoid, a humanoid robot startup, announced the completion of a $152 million Series A funding round, bringing the company’s post-investment valuation to $1.35 billion and making it Europe’s first unicorn focused on the humanoid robotics sector. The round was led by Prime Movers Lab, with participation from German industrial giants Schaeffler and Bosch, Fubon Financial Holding’s venture capital arm in Taiwan, and Aglaé Ventures—an investment firm owned by the Arnault family of LVMH. Following this funding, Humanoid’s total funding raised has reached $270 million. (Forbes)
